Top 5 Shoot'em Up Games in Ecuador Q3 2021
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 Shoot'em Up games on a unified platform in Ecuador during Q3 2021, with insights on downloads, revenue, and active users.
In Q3 2021, the Shoot'em Up gaming category in Ecuador saw interesting trends across the top 5 games, as per data from Sensor Tower. Let's delve into the performance metrics for these popular titles.
1945 - Airplane shooting game experienced a notable increase in weekly downloads, peaking at approximately 14K in early August. Weekly revenue showed fluctuations, with a high of $135 in early July, before tapering off to around $58 by the end of September. Active users saw a significant rise, reaching over 41K in early August, and then gradually declining to around 32K by the end of the quarter.
Galaxy Attack: Space Shooter maintained steady weekly downloads throughout the quarter, with a slight uptick towards the end, reaching close to 4.8K. Weekly revenue varied, with a peak of $95 in late July, and hovered around $63 by the end of September. Active users showed a gradual increase, culminating at around 23K by the end of the quarter.
Galaxy Attack: Alien Shooter saw its weekly revenue peak at $167 in mid-September. Downloads showed a steady climb, peaking at over 4.2K in late September. Active users increased from around 16.8K at the start of the quarter to over 22K by the end of September.
Galaxiga - Classic 80s Arcade exhibited a peak in weekly downloads at approximately 4.6K in mid-July. Revenue peaked at $76 in mid-July before declining to $1 by the end of September. Active users peaked at over 8.5K in late July and then gradually decreased to around 5.7K by the end of the quarter.
Contra Returns, which was released during the quarter, saw its highest weekly downloads at 17.9K in late July. Weekly revenue peaked at $586 in early August. Active users initially peaked at approximately 16.8K in late July and then saw a decline, stabilizing around 3.5K by the end of September.
